military operation

英 [ˈmɪlətri ˌɒpəˈreɪʃn]

美 [ˈmɪləteri ˌɑːpəˈreɪʃn]

军事行动

英英释义

noun

  • activity by a military or naval force (as a maneuver or campaign)
    1. it was a joint operation of the navy and air force
    Synonym:operation
